As healthcare shifts toward therapies designed to restore damaged tissue rather than simply manage symptoms, Regentis is targeting one of orthopedic medicine’s largest unmet needs. Cartilage defects affect hundreds of thousands of patients each year, contributing to pain, reduced mobility, and degenerative joint disease. GelrinC is designed to deliver advanced cartilage repair through a practical, approximately 10-minute, single-step procedure. Unlike existing treatments, it does not require cell harvesting, laboratory expansion, patient-specific manufacturing, or a second surgery.

Clinical data generated to date have shown meaningful and durable improvements in pain and function, along with evidence of high-quality cartilage repair tissue. This combination of clinical differentiation and practical adoption offers a rare value proposition in orthopedics: a regenerative treatment that is clinically differentiated, economically practical, scalable across surgical centers, and capable of supporting faster return to daily activity and work.

The commercial potential of GelrinC is rooted in its ability to address a market of approximately 470,000 cases for cartilage knee repair annually in the U.S., where no off-the-shelf treatment is currently available. The Gelrin platform technology is based on synchronized, degradable hydrogel implants that regenerate damaged or diseased tissue, including inflamed cartilage and bone. GelrinC is a cell-free, off-the-shelf hydrogel that is eroded and resorbed in the knee, allowing surrounding cells to regenerate cartilage in a controlled and synchronous process.
